A NEW IRAQ CULTURE SMART CARD

"Don't use your left hand for contact with others," advises the U.S.

Marine Corps in a new edition of the Iraq Culture Smart Card which

is distributed to military personnel in Iraq.  "It is considered

unclean."

It seems late in the day for such niceties.  Amid the daily brutality

of the Iraq war, there is probably little to be gained by courtesy

or to be lost by mere rudeness.

But the Marine Corps Intelligence Activity evidently thinks

otherwise.

The MCIA has produced an updated Iraq Culture Smart Card, which

features rudimentary information on Iraqi customs, religion and

language.  A copy was obtained by Secrecy News and is available here

(in a very large 22 MB PDF file):
